9th September 2005 Friday,
H.S.H. Prince Albert is to take part in the United Nations
World Summit in New York
H.S.H. Prince Albert will be travelling to New York, in the middle of next week, in order to take part in the high-level plenary meeting of the 60th session of the General Assembly of the United Nations. The meeting, which is being held at United Nations headquarters from 14th to 16th September 2005, is expected to bring together more than 170 heads of State and Government.
The agenda of the Summit is based on a set of proposals outlined in March by Secretary General, S.E.M. Kofi Annan, in his report entitled «In Larger Freedom» and will deal with issues relating to development, safety, human rights, in addition to reform within the United Nations Organisation.
H.S.H. Prince Albert will be travelling in the company of S.E.M Jean-Paul Proust, Minister of State. The Prince should be taking the stand at the United Nations on Thursday, 15th September in the beginning of the afternoon
